1.生成扫描图片

https://developer.vuforia.com/ 注册账号(注意密码必须有大小写和数字,否则注册不成功)生成识别图的unity包。

然后配置下图

创建Database

进入Database

添加Target


设置完成后点击Add

识别图生成好了,点选之后选择下载


下载 ARTest.unitypackage,导入Unity
高通是通过在图片上注册识别点来进行识别的,所以识别度与颜色没有关系。图片越复杂识别点越多,识别效果也就越好,所以相似的图片可能识别点分布相近导致识别效果差,我们可以通过添加文字的方式来区别。黄色的小叉就是识别点了。


最后下载高通开发包

下载好后导入unity,将下载好的识别图的unity包也导入进来

License Key码:
ASk4ybT/AAAAGZEd53eFWEPpgJho90qREIhuxNxpyoEqPGMNjQLIzHF9Aa0Qwx6A2Xv0v3ZEyBnJ4TUy5o6SPfbbo+htryAlzKC9LxLHyAYDZ7IIWB6cTv6zM+pel9lD3ZU6XJWJAYFDJiTPimICWfwklJ5WmoI5ZOvojUkg9hLv9t+1BnstdnrFNuROfIq4Mgx4tLXKtIsiPNbO/tcK0+GJlgeO+SnTnG/11lo7Lwlo1LxRszFTKGIt4LD4XgGQTolrgnul7+p6YkQasNClLtzCxGF8BcnjjsKAz0gRXW8Z4w7zxncQVzNvGXbOG5WAIPxJsK5YEMK/4tDPbrt2CN+n/gqPDvZ4LNCdFQUr984BDjPR0s+5WwYx


2.制作AR

删掉Main Camera,搜索AR Camera并将其拖到Hierarchy,同样的将ImageTarget也拖进来,对ImageTarget进行修改,Data Set修改为识别图的unity包的名字


填写App license Key

对AR Camera进行修改,将你要使用的数据勾选上就可以了

最后将模型拖拽至ImageTarget下面就行了


安卓发布流程


【注】:如果项目中出现如下错误:
Assets/Vuforia/Scripts/Utilities/VRIntegrationHelper.cs(108,29): error CS1061: Type UnityEngine.Camera' does not contain a definition for SetStereoProjectionMatrices’ and no extension method SetStereoProjectionMatrices' of type UnityEngine.Camera’ could be found (are you missing a using directive or an assembly reference?)
是导入包的时候VRIntegrationHelper类中的问题:

问题是Unity版本比较低
修改代码如下:

实例代码:

#if !(UNITY_5_2 || UNITY_5_1 || UNITY_5_0) // UNITY_5_3 and above// read back the projection matrices set by Vuforia and set them to the stereo cameras// not sure if the matrices would automatically propagate between the left and right, so setting it explicitly twicemLeftCamera.SetStereoProjectionMatrices(mLeftCamera.projectionMatrix, mRightCamera.projectionMatrix);mRightCamera.SetStereoProjectionMatrices(mLeftCamera.projectionMatrix, mRightCamera.projectionMatrix);
#endif

Unity_AR制作_80相关推荐

  1. 基于javaGUI的文档识别工具制作

    基于javaGUI的文档识别工具制作 对于某些文本,其中富含了一些标志,需要去排除,以及去获得段落字数,以下是我个人写的一个比较简单的文档识别工具,含导入文件.导出文件以及一个简单的识别功能. 1.功 ...

  2. 2021年大数据ELK(二十八):制作Dashboard

    全网最详细的大数据ELK文章系列,强烈建议收藏加关注! 新文章都已经列出历史文章目录,帮助大家回顾前面的知识重点. 目录 制作Dashboard 一.点击第三个组件图标,并创建一个新的Dashboar ...

  3. ucgui下制作漂亮按键

    源:ucgui下制作漂亮按键 转载于:https://www.cnblogs.com/LittleTiger/p/10313161.html

  4. 纯CSS制作的图形效果

    纯CSS制作的图形效果 很少会有人意识到,当浏览器绘制的border,会有一个角度的问题.我们就是得用这样的一个技巧来制作三角的效果.我们只需要保证一边的边框是有色,其他边框色为透明色,这样我们就很容 ...

  5. 使用 U 盘制作 Ubuntu 系统启动盘

    1. 总体概述 使用 Ubuntu USB 启动盘有以下作用: 安装或升级 Ubuntu 在不接触你的电脑配置的情况下测试 Ubuntu 桌面体验 在借来的机器上或从网吧启动到 Ubuntu 使用默认 ...

  6. 【BZOJ-30391057】玉蟾宫棋盘制作 悬线法

    3039: 玉蟾宫 Time Limit: 2 Sec  Memory Limit: 128 MB Submit: 753  Solved: 444 [Submit][Status][Discuss] ...

  7. 制作nginx和php的rpm包

    rpm包的制作真几把烦,制作php的rpm花了我3天时间,因为是根据线上环境来做的,依赖的第三方库太多,本来想把所有的第三方库做进php包,后来发现在rpmbuild -bb的时候非常耗时,而且乱七八 ...

  8. 纯CSS3制作的圆角效果按钮菜单

    <!DOCTYPE html> <head> <meta http-equiv="Content-Type" content="text/h ...

  9. arcengine 加载地图不显示_地图建筑建模制作与输出

    导读 阅读完此文,你会了解: 1.地图建筑模型通常如何制作的 2.地图建筑模型替换策略 地图上往往会有一些定制建筑的需求,例如将下面的水立方做成气泡感的. 加入定制模型之前 加入定制模型之后 这种需求 ...

  10. 4模型导出_项目模型规范总结 游戏模型制作的注意事项

    点击上方"3D天工坊"关注我本期我们来总结一下模型规范导出等~ 1. 单位,比例统一 在建模型前先设置好单位,在同一场景中会用到的模型的单位设置必须一样,模型与模型之间的比例要正确 ...

最新文章

  1. php mysql找不到文件,php – 在MySQL中找不到outfile创建的文件
  2. 让CoreData更简单些
  3. go swagger
  4. MFC下的MessageBox使用_附带CBUTTON
  5. 堆排序 海量数据求前N大的值
  6. 容器技术之二.Docker的安装和常见问题
  7. /usr/share/virtualenvwrapper/virtualenvwrapper_lazy.sh: No such file or directory解决方案
  8. OpenCV 图像清晰度评价算法(相机自动对焦)
  9. Laravel核心解读 -- 外观模式
  10. linux jboss 多实例,在单个JBoss实例上设置多个端口?
  11. 关于语音识别技术 你了解多少
  12. 动画组件和动画控制器资源介绍、动画状态机
  13. 使用VS2019创建控制器时出现运行所选代码生成器时出错:“值-1超出了可接受的[0,2147483647]范围。参数名称:value”错误
  14. mysql悲观锁优化_MySQL事务及实现、隔离级别及锁与优化
  15. oracle数据库查表创建语句,转载:如何查看Oracle数据表的建表语句?
  16. IntelliJ IDEA之Java开发常规项目配置介绍
  17. android不透明度对应的值
  18. linux根目录解释
  19. 人工智能方向本科生如何查看论文?
  20. html5 css 渐变背景,css渐变,css渐变色背景

热门文章

  1. 视频教程-嵌入式Linux驱动教程(韦东山2期)-驱动/内核开发
  2. 小程序学习日记-微信5-蓝牙方式发现共享单车蓝牙设备
  3. photoshop另存为dds文件时的错误
  4. zeppelin部署安装
  5. turn.js 异步请求图片资源,实现电子书翻页效果 报错 ”The page 1 dose not exist”
  6. Xbrowser远程连接显示灰屏
  7. Codeforces ~ 1009C ~ Annoying Present (贪心)
  8. nuxt 引入iconfont多色图标
  9. python 正则表达式 sub_Python 正则表达式:sub
  10. 实例教学!12种透明背景的万能设计方法